    MONKyMAN Releases Emotion-Filled Album What About Love

    Emerging electronic artist MONKyMAN has released his highly anticipated album What About Love, featuring the heartfelt focus track “Better In Love,” on October 10, 2025, via Laut & Luise.

    Over the past two years, MONKyMAN’s music has earned more than 3.2 million Spotify streams, and his energetic live performances have taken him across South Africa, New York, Thailand, Tunisia, Egypt, Jordan, Norway, Denmark, and Paris. He has also performed at major festivals including Apple Tree Garden Festival — alongside Biig Piig and Bombay Bicycle Club — and Fusion Festival, where he shared the stage with ARTBAT, Monolink, and K.I.Z.

    The new album has already received praise from respected platforms such as Electronic Groove, House Music With Love, U.S. National Public Radio (NPR), and La Belle Musique.

    Born in Stuttgart and now based in Berlin, MONKyMAN’s music tells stories of self-love, awakening, and truth-seeking. His sound blends hope, curiosity, and emotional honesty — inviting listeners to find light even in moments of confusion.

    His early years in Namibia shaped his musical journey when he began experimenting with Fruity Loops at just 14. Since then, he has crafted a sound that’s deeply personal yet universally moving.

    Drawing inspiration from artists such as André 3000, Frank Ocean, Sun Ra, Felix Laband, Quincy Jones, Bob Marley, Devendra Banhart, SAULT, and Nina Simone, MONKyMAN’s sound is as soulful as it is experimental — appealing to fans of Black Coffee, Dixon, and Parra For Cuva.

    About the Album

    What About Love is a rich, emotional journey that blends dreamy vocals, jazzy textures, soulful tones, and Afro-inspired rhythms. Its standout single, “Better In Love,” is a euphoric mix of melody, shimmering percussion, and heartfelt vocals — radiating warmth and connection.

    Reflecting on the track, MONKyMAN shared:

    “‘Better In Love’ has been with me since 2019. It began as a simple jam I played at the end of my sets and evolved over time as I performed around the world. When I decided to include it on the album, it finally felt complete. The message is simple — walking through life with love feels better than walking with hate, greed, or envy.”

    He adds that “Better In Love” closes the album just as it closed his live shows — as a reminder that love is the force that unites us all.

    Tracklist – What About Love

    1. What About Love (feat. Ibon Goitia)
    2. Hambelela (feat. Vaudeni)
    3. Paint a Picture
    4. Didn’t See It Coming
    5. Celebration
    6. Interest
    7. Hold Me Baby
    8. Lil Misery / Lil Mystery
    9. Shivers (feat. Coco Elane)
    10. Fucking With Jesus (feat. Ibon Goitia)
    11. Better In Love
